With a decisive break above Rs 1850 on 14 Jul 2026, Ipca Laboratories Ltd has reached a fresh 52-week high, marking a significant milestone in its price momentum. This surge comes amid a backdrop of strong technical alignment and sustained gains over the past week, even as the broader market trades lower.
Broad-Based Technical Strength Lifts Ipca Laboratories Ltd to 52-Week High of Rs 1850

Price Milestone and Market Context

Ipca Laboratories Ltd has advanced to Rs 1850, surpassing its previous 52-week peak and extending a four-day winning streak that has delivered a 4.73% return in that period. This rally stands out particularly given the Sensex's decline of 0.61% on the same day, trading at 77,145.10 after opening 344 points lower. While the Sensex remains above its 50-day moving average, the 50DMA itself is still below the 200DMA, signalling a cautious broader market environment. Against this backdrop, Ipca Laboratories Ltd’s outperformance by 0.53% today highlights its relative strength and resilience. Technical Indicators Paint a Bullish Picture

The technical landscape for Ipca Laboratories Ltd is notably robust across multiple timeframes and indicators. On the weekly chart, the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) is bullish, confirming upward momentum, while the monthly MACD echoes this positive trend. The stock is trading comfortably above all key moving averages — 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day — reinforcing a strong upward trajectory in the short and long term.

Bollinger Bands on both weekly and monthly charts are signalling bullish momentum, with the price pushing the upper band, indicative of strong buying pressure. The Know Sure Thing (KST) oscillator also supports this view, showing bullish readings on weekly and monthly timeframes. Dow Theory analysis confirms a bullish structure, with higher highs and higher lows intact. However, the Relative Strength Index (RSI) on weekly and monthly charts shows no clear signal, suggesting the stock is not yet overbought and may have room to run. The On-Balance Volume (OBV) indicator is bullish on the monthly scale but shows no clear trend weekly, hinting at steady accumulation over the longer term but some short-term volume consolidation.

Quarterly Results and Fundamental Drivers

Underlying this price momentum is a solid fundamental backdrop. Ipca Laboratories Ltd has reported positive results for eight consecutive quarters, reflecting consistent earnings power. The company’s return on capital employed (ROCE) for the half-year stands at a robust 19.55%, while cash and cash equivalents have reached a high of Rs 564.59 crores, signalling strong liquidity. The debtor turnover ratio of 4.79 times also points to efficient receivables management.

Profit growth over the past year has been impressive at 42.8%, outpacing the stock’s 26.40% price appreciation and resulting in a PEG ratio of 0.9. This suggests that earnings growth has slightly outstripped price gains, a somewhat uncommon scenario for a stock at its 52-week high and one that may indicate underlying fundamental support for the rally. The company’s debt-to-equity ratio remains low at 0.03 times, underscoring a conservative capital structure. Institutional holdings are substantial at 48.08%, reflecting confidence from investors with deeper analytical resources.
